1. Go to  https://phones.letu.edu/ucmuser/
Note: If you cannot login on this page please make a request for acccess at https://servicedesk.letu.edu. Please include your extension number.

2. Select your phone from the top left corner, and expand it to select the line you wish to modify.



3. For call forwarding, find the section on the right labeled "General Settings" and check the box to foward your calls to a number of your choosing.
Note: You must begin your number with "8" to reach any local off-campus numbers. Call forwarding cannot be performed to long distance numbers.
 
4. To adjust Line ring behavior, click the "Settings" link in the blue section at the top of the page. 

5.  You can separately adjust ring settings for your line when it is not in use or in use. IN most cases, you will want the default "Flash Only" for the "In Use" setting to avoid having your phone audibly ring while you are on a call. The ability to "Flash Only" for calls when the phone is not in use is often useful for second lines.
